Alternatively, you may also try the following code.
Firstly, we use OUTFIL with FTOV,VLTRIM=C' ' to convert the input records to VB with an RDW. This is helpful because we can access the RDW to get the length of data upto first nonblank character. But, how to access the RDW? See next step.
Secondly, we build a record in T2 file, with actual data, followed by the length of the data (RDW is in 1,2,BI. Subtract 4 from 1,2,BI to get the length of data).
Lastly, use INREC IFTHEN to check if the length of the data is GE 13 or not. Format data as required.
Note: Following code needs to be changed for DD names, position of the 16 digit length field and other input fields in the record.

I can propose you three variations :
If you are sure that your last 13 characters are the same (spaces for instance) in the case without a field E (ws-pc equal to three) you can just have this sysin:
SORT FIELDS=(1,6,CH,A,7,4,CH,A),EQUALS
Indeed, thanks to the equals all your inputs will keep their relative order once sorted. For the case ws-pc=3 it will be sorted according to field A and B. Field E plays no importance because it is the same for all.
If you are not sure that the last 13 characters are the same you can do it yourself:
INREC IFTHEN=(WHEN=(1,1,CH,EQ,C'3'),BUILD=(1,14,13X))
SORT FIELDS=(1,6,CH,A,7,4,CH,A),EQUALS
This will force your last characters to be spaces.
If you don't want to use the "EQUALS" you can create your own ordering by appending a line number in the field E when it is unused. You then have to remove it.
INREC IFTHEN=(WHEN=(1,1,CH,EQ,C'3'),BUILD=(1,14,SEQNUM,13,ZD))
SORT FIELDS=(1,6,CH,A,7,4,CH,A)
OUTREC IFTHEN=(WHEN=(1,1,CH,EQ,C'3'),BUILD=(1,14,13X))

NA's are text and not valid in SAS - they're used in R. To indicate that the value is missing for a numeric variable SAS uses a period (.). Reading the data in with your code assigns the 0 to missing which would be an appropriate read of the data.
If you want NA you'll need to read or convert the data to text, but then your dates will be text and you'll be limited in what you can do with them, for example no date calculations.
If you really want you could display it that way using a nested format.
proc format;
value na_date_fmt
low-high = [ddmmyy10.]
. = "NA";
run;

It turns out you have DFSORT, not SyncSORT which makes things simpler, as you can definitely use the Match Marker ? in the REFORMAT statement. Up-to-date SyncSORT may have the Match Marker as an undocumented feature.
Putting all the unmatched records on one OUTFIL may be confusing (you won't know which input they have come from).
This conceptualises your join (where the Output is the joined data, and b represents blank).
F1
A
C
E
F2
B
C
F
Output
Ab
bB
Eb
bF
So if you want B and F you need to specify some data from F2. You also need to identify the "blanks" so that you know which part of the REFORMAT record currently has data in (DFSORT has a Match Marker for this, SyncSORT does not).
For that you need to identify one byte which can never be blank in the record. If that is not possible, one byte which can never be another given value (which you specify on FILL= on the REFORMAT). Failing that, two or more bytes with the same characteristics. As a final fail-safe you can check the entire part of the REFORMAT record from one file or the other for blank.
Since you want V-type output, you could make your REFORMAT record variable:
REFORMAT FIELDS=(F1:1,4,?,F1:5,300,F2:5)
And use VLTRIM on OUTFIL.
Or fixed:
REFORMAT FIELDS=(F1:5,300,F2:5,300)
And use FTOV with VLTRIM on OUTFIL.
Then you need some code, which tests the byte/bytes/partofdata you have chosen for being space/thevalueyouhavechosen and uses BUILD to create a record which contains the data you want (plus trailing blanks/values which will be killed by the VLTRIM).
IFTHEN=(WHEN=(logicalexpression),
BUILD=(1,4,5,300)),
IFTHEN=(WHEN=NONE,
BUILD=(1,4,305,300))
Or
IFTHEN=(WHEN=(logicalexpression),
BUILD=(1,300)),
IFTHEN=(WHEN=NONE,
BUILD=(301,300))

The Match Marker, ?, will be set to 1 for unmatched F2, 2 for unmatched F2 and B for matched records (which you won't get, because of the ONLY on the JOIN statement).
This presumes your data is already in sequence. Remove the SORTED,NOSEQCK for data which is not in sequence.
I've used an LRECL of 80 and a simple key and some simple data.
Output:
For EXT:
A 11111111111111111111111111111111111
B 4444444444444444
E 3
F 6666666666666
SORTOUT would show the unchanged REFORMAT record. That is for you to see how it works. You can remove the FNAMES=EXT or remove the SORTOUT from the JCL when you understand everything.
The F1:1,4 ensures that the REFORMAT record is variable-length. The 5,300 should use blank-padding for shorter records. That's why you need the VLTRIM later. The F2:5 says "file two, position five, to the end of the file two record".
If your data can have genuine trailing blanks, you'll have to use FILL= and VLTRIM= for the same character.
IFTHEN=(WHEN=(logicalexpression) processing finishes when an IFTHEN is true. So the combination in the code is effectively an IF/ELSE.

This is not JCL by the way, They are SORT Control Cards. You find all the details in the manual for your site's SORT product.
INREC/OUTREC/OUTFIL can contain one only of BUILD, OVERLAY, IFTHEN or one or more IFTHENs. Two ways to do it since you want two functions used unconditionally is like the above, or with two IFTHEN=(WHEN=NONE with the function-use part of the IFTHEN.
Your records are not variable. They are fixed-length (or your existing code would not work) likely 80 bytes (if not 80, change the 80:X appropriately).
Bear in mind that you will get duplicate sequence-numbers with more than 10 input records (and the tenth is going to give you r_file0).
You could also look at SQZ (squeeze) since you have no embedded blanks in your data.

INREC builds a record something like:
r_file 10="ABCDEFG_AAAAAA_0702.csv "
The trick is to use CFS for the sequence number so that they are created with leading spaces, that way we do not get messed up trying to trim leading zeros as would required with ZD (SQZ with PREBLANK=C'0' to get rid of leading zeros just doesn't work - it gets rid of all zeros, including imbeded and trailing)
Next OUTREC squeezes the spaces out of the record leaving the file name as you require it to be presented.
Note: This solution assumes that your file names do not contain imbedded spaces. If they do, there is more tinkering to be done.
